What are the pros and cons of these? will I be able to notice the power increase?

Pros, better looking dynos, slightly better mpg
Cons, doesn't really improve performance, can cause charging issues with high powered stereo systems

as stated above:

Pros:
-less weight
-slight (small) performance increase
-looks

Cons:
-Can mess with alternator
-not reccomended if you plan on super charging (the pullies wont hold up to the extra power)

10 hp at best, will be closer to around 8, but torque will remain mostly the same, maybe +1 or 2, but nothing to jump for joy over.
